Are dietary supplements harmful to health?

Despite the many advantages associated with saturation of the body nutrients, Dietary supplements have their drawbacks. They are subject to certification, which means only the absence harmful substances. But with unskilled selection, components of additives that are harmless at first glance can do harm.

So, mint-based preparations threaten a miscarriage in a pregnant woman.
Ephedra herb extract, which is often present in dietary supplements for weight loss, is close in composition to narcotic substances - it is dangerous for hypertensive patients and people with cardiovascular ailments.


Some dietary supplements for weight loss can cause problems with the heart and blood vessels

Taking certain drugs based on herbs with an estrogen-like effect (licorice, red clover) can introduce an imbalance in the hormonal background.

Are dietary supplements with vitamin-mineral complexes harmful?

What such dietary supplements will bring to the body - harm or benefit - depends on the measure. Immoderate doses of drugs with high content fat soluble vitamins(A, E, D and K) inevitably leads to their excessive deposition in the liver.

Excess, for example, beta-carotene, under the influence cigarette smoke launches oxidative processes, the consequences of which can be compared with the detrimental effect of two packs of cigarettes smoked a day!

And uncontrollably swallowing "water-soluble" ascorbic acid, instead of increasing immunity, you can get kidney disease.

By law, dietary supplements should not contain potent, poisonous and medicinal products. It would seem that there is nothing wrong with dietary supplements. But, as always, there are many "BUTs", and here are some of these "BUTs":

  • One supplement contains several active components, each of which is potentially safe, but no one knows their interaction in the body.
  • The vast majority of people who use dietary supplements do not know the content of the substance in their composition in their body, which can lead to an increase in the content of this substance. Often the lack of any element in the body is a much more benign condition than its overabundance.
  • No one knows for certain the interaction of dietary supplements with drugs that the patient may be using or will use. According to the composition of the dietary supplement, the doctor can only theoretically assume the result of its interaction with the drug.
  • Even a person who considers himself healthy can have some kind of disease. Influence more supplements for the course of the disease has not been studied.

The fact that it is necessary to study the action of bioadditives is beyond doubt, but the vast majority of manufacturers do not conduct any clinical trials of their products, and if they do, these tests do not stand up to criticism, and manufacturers are not interested in these studies: too many funds need to be spent to confirm the effectiveness and safety, and positive result unknown in advance. In the most likely "best" case, the firm will receive next result: the product is safe, but has no therapeutic / preventive effect. Unfortunately, manufacturers prefer to spend money on advertising and promotion, rather than on evidence of the effectiveness and safety of the advertised/promoted product.

We are all sometimes ready to believe in a miracle, especially when we are sick or when we want to lose weight, eating only cakes. This is what unscrupulous manufacturers take advantage of. The thing is that the treatment with dietary supplements, unlike drugs, is not subject to strict state pharmaceutical control, the rules for their registration and certification are simplified, they can be sold anywhere without a prescription. And this provides many loopholes for charlatans, including the ability to promise customers anything without bearing any responsibility for it, while drug advertising is tightly regulated by law.

Main danger dietary supplements in their relative youth (they appeared in the 60s of the 20th century), and, as a result, their effects on the human body are poorly understood. Who knows what consequences in 10-20 years the dietary supplement taken now will cause if it was invented quite recently? Increased dosage even the most useful components can adversely affect the body. There are cases when microelements such as selenium, chromium and cobalt, in case of an overdose, negatively affected the functioning of the kidneys, caused nausea, diarrhea, dry skin and other consequences. The pyrrolizidine alkaloids found in some herbs are toxic to many organs, especially the liver. Therefore, in some countries, coltsfoot, henna, medicinal oxen, butterbur, cross, field sage are withdrawn from use. Chinese herbs the road to pharmacies in the USA, Belgium, Great Britain, and Malaysia is closed. The reason is the same - complications from the kidneys.

Dietary supplements in other countries

Most foreign countries there are laws regulating and regulating the distribution of dietary supplements.

USA

In the United States, on October 25, 1994, an Act of the US Congress "On Amendments to the Federal Act on Food, Drugs and Drugs" was adopted. cosmetics with the aim of setting standards in relation to nutritional supplements” (“Dietary Supplement Health and Education Act of 1994”). work is administered by the FDA (Food and Drug Administration - the Ministry (Department) for the control of food and drug quality). The FDA monitors the quality of products using a system of 12 independent companies located in different regions of the country and carry out the entire range of work for evaluation, certification, standardization and control.

The Commission on Dietary Supplements exists within the US National Institutes of Health. There are authorities in the country that control certain issues related to dietary supplements, for example, labeling. The sale of dietary supplements and products containing them is carried out in special stores and departments of supermarkets, as well as in pharmacies.

Interestingly, in the United States, labeling for dietary supplements is given a lot of attention. great importance. This is controlled by a special “Commission on Dietary Supplement Labels” consisting of 7 members approved directly by the President of the United States. Members of the commission must be highly qualified specialists in the field of pharmacognosy, medical botany, traditional medicine, production, research, distribution and practical issues of the use of dietary supplements, legislation related to these products. The Commission's primary task is to review label information and make label design recommendations. The Commission may request any amount of money and any information from any Federal Department, Agency, or Commission that it deems appropriate.

FDA policy is aimed at making the consumer decide: dietary supplements have nothing to do with drugs. Therefore, the labels of US supplements may contain very limited information about the purpose of the use of dietary supplements. Only three indications for their use are allowed to be mentioned:

  • the expediency of using dietary supplements to replenish any component in case of its chronic insufficiency,
  • the possibility of restoring with the help of dietary supplements any violations of the structure or function of the human body,
  • goal of recovery.

In addition, the manufacturer is obliged to provide the label with a clear and legible inscription stating that such recommendations are not approved by the FDA and the product is not intended for treatment, prevention, diagnosis, etc. Finally, the manufacturer must, no later than 30 days after appearance of additives on the market to notify their FDA guidelines.

Germany

In Germany, the quality of dietary supplements is regulated by two documents - "Regulations on the activities of pharmacies" and "Regulations on the declaration nutritional value". In Austria, for the characteristics of dietary supplements, there is such a definition as "Verzehrproducte" (the average between food products and medicines). Their sale is carried out after the appropriate certification.

Legal acts defining the procedure for the circulation of dietary supplements have also been developed in Belgium, the Netherlands and Greece.
